Output fbd3c57f40194fd6e8d4b712046b5c08625be5fa719ea2f1e5f830aa21154e97:43

value
16304186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 496b26baa32312db2748e2d9a35893e3a0903320 OP_EQUAL
address
MEbMvSDjGsQfmhekooh7MtKJFZMNsMWjoD
transaction
fbd3c57f40194fd6e8d4b712046b5c08625be5fa719ea2f1e5f830aa21154e97
spent
true